Lois Shikami passed away peacefully on February 16, 2021, leaving her husband behind. She was born in Seattle, WA, and later interned at Minidoka. Lois grew up in Delavan, WI, graduated from the University of Wisconsin – Madison, and taught grade school in Chicago, at the Howe School, for some 23 years. She was dedicated to her church, the Christ Church of Chicago, where she had many friends. She met her husband, Jim, at Chicago’s Carson Pirie Scott. They loved, teased, and supported each other always. She raised four children and enjoyed her two grandkids – who were all fortunate to share in her love and sense of adventure. She was a fine cook. There were always parties with friends and relatives. A social, energetic, and joyful person, there was always a new project, something to be involved in, and laughter.
